Day and Night World Map
The map shows day and night on Earth and the positions of the Sun (subsolar point) and the Moon (sublunar point) right now.

= The Sun's position directly overhead (zenith) in relation to an observer.
= The Moon's position at its zenith in relation to an observer (Moon phase is not shown).
= Civil Twilight (lightest shade)
= Nautical Twilight
= Astronomical Twilight
= Night, no twilight (darkest shade)
